Some of the silly and random acts that our pups do usually make us laugh. But there are also times when our pups really put themselves in big trouble. That’s exactly what happened to a pup living in Abington, Virginia.
This naughty pup got himself stuck in a dangerous and strange situation. Even the pup’s rescuers were shocked to see the pup’s situation. The rescuers said that they had been sent for all kinds of situations, but this situation was definitely a first. The pup got his head stuck inside a pipe!
Even before the Clinch Mountain VFD came, the pup’s owner tried to free his pup, but to no success. After trying different ways, he decided to leave matters to the professional, so he dialed 911 for help. And soon, the Clinch Mountain Volunteer Fire Department came to the rescue of the poor pup.
The Clinch Mountain VFD first tried to get the dog out of the pipe by applying Wesson oil. But their hopes of moving the pipe were unsuccessful. So they moved on to their plan B, which was to safely cut the pipe open.
Thanks to the pup’s cooperation and the Clinch Mountain VFD patience, they were able to remove the pipe without harming the pup. Now, the pup is finally back in his fur parents’ arms. The pup must have learned from this experience, not to play too hard and get his head stuck into a pipe again.
